Agitating tanks, also known as mixing tanks, are essential equipment in various industries, including chemical processing, pharmaceuticals, food and beverage, and wastewater treatment. These tanks play a crucial role in optimizing processes by facilitating efficient mixing, blending, and reaction of materials. Whether you need to dissolve solids, disperse liquids, or promote chemical reactions, agitating tanks offer a reliable and controlled environment for your operations.

Types of Agitating Tanks

Agitating tanks come in a wide variety of designs and configurations, each tailored for specific applications. Some common types include:

  • Batch tanks: These tanks are used for mixing materials in a single batch, where the process is completed before the next batch is introduced.
  • Continuous flow tanks: These tanks are designed for continuous mixing, where materials are constantly fed into the tank and mixed before being discharged.
  • Horizontal tanks: These tanks are typically used for large-scale mixing and are often equipped with multiple impellers to ensure thorough mixing.
  • Vertical tanks: These tanks are ideal for smaller-scale mixing and are often used in laboratory settings.

Benefits of Using Agitating Tanks

Agitating tanks offer several advantages over traditional mixing methods, including:

  • Improved efficiency: The constant agitation ensures that all materials are thoroughly mixed, leading to faster and more efficient processes.
  • Enhanced product quality: Proper mixing ensures uniform product consistency, reducing variations and improving product quality.
  • Reduced waste: By ensuring complete mixing, agitating tanks minimize the risk of material settling or clumping, reducing waste and improving resource utilization.
  • Increased safety: Agitating tanks can be designed with safety features such as pressure relief valves and emergency shutdown systems, minimizing potential hazards.

Factors to Consider When Choosing an Agitating Tank

Selecting the right agitating tank for your process requires careful consideration of several factors, including:

  • Tank size and capacity: Determine the volume of material you need to mix and choose a tank with adequate capacity.
  • Mixing requirements: Consider the viscosity, density, and other properties of the materials being mixed to determine the type of impeller and agitation speed needed.
  • Material compatibility: Select a tank material that is compatible with the chemicals or materials being mixed to prevent corrosion or contamination.
  • Temperature control: If the process requires temperature control, consider tanks with heating or cooling systems.
